What is the Winter Weather and Climate in Reutlingen?

Reutlingen experiences cold, temperate winters. From December to February, average high temperatures typically range from 2°C to 5°C (36°F to 41°F), with average lows often falling between -2°C to 1°C (28°F to 34°F). Snowfall is common but not constant, and ice can occur. Daylight hours are significantly shorter, approximately 8-9 hours during mid-winter. Expect around 10-12 days of precipitation (rain or snow) per month during this period.

What are Winter-Specific Tips for Backpacking Reutlingen?

Pack layers, including thermal underwear, a warm mid-layer, and a waterproof/windproof outer shell. Sturdy, waterproof boots with good grip are essential for potential snow or ice. Always check attraction opening hours in advance, as some may have reduced winter hours or be temporarily closed. Embrace the fewer crowds, which can lead to a more peaceful experience at popular sites. Utilize Reutlingen’s reliable public transport if walking becomes challenging due to weather.
